The Finance and Investment club of Sri Aurobindo College of Commerce and Management organized an insightful session on 7th October 2024 by Mr. Varinder Dutta, a certified carrier analyst and an insurance consultant. He focused on the essentials of risk management and financial literacy. He discussed the two primary financial risks: dying too young and living too long. Life insurance was presented as a solution to the former, while retirement planning addressed the latter.
Mr. Dutta stressed the importance of financial literacy for everyone, advocating for its inclusion in educational curricula. He discussed the importance of compounding by explaining the rule of 8-4-3 and rule of 72. He concluded by explaining the basics of financial planning, including budgeting, investment strategies, and retirement planning. The seminar was interactive and highly appreciated, equipping students with practical financial management skills and strategies to better prepare for their financial future. The Equity Quest, a virtual trading competition, was successfully organized by Finance and Investment Club from October 10 to October 25, 2024. The event was held in collaboration with StockGro, which provided a virtual trading platform for the participants. This 16-day competition aimed to enhance students’ financial literacy and strategic thinking by giving them hands-on experience in stock trading with virtual funds. Participants engaged in equity trading in a simulated, risk-free environment, striving to achieve the highest portfolio value by the end of the competition.
The event followed a structured format with several key milestones. Each of the 322 participants received virtual capital to begin trading on October 10. Throughout the competition, participants benefited from daily market recaps, progress updates, and a live leaderboard to track their performance. The final trading session concluded on October 25, after which the winners were announced. Ansh Goyal emerged as the 1st place winner, Ishpreet Singh secured 2nd place, and Akshat Basandrai finished in 3rd place. Winners were awarded cash prizes of Rs. 5100, Rs. 3100 and Rs. 2100 respectively.

The SACCM Finance and Investment Club at Sri Aurobindo College of Commerce and Management organized “Money Heist,” a finance-themed treasure hunt to enhance financial literacy and strategic thinking. The event had two phases—a Quiz (Preliminary Round) and the Treasure Hunt (Main Event)—designed to test problem-solving, teamwork, and financial acumen.
On February 20, 2025, 47 teams competed in a one-hour finance and investment quiz, with the top 10 advancing to the Treasure Hunt on February 24. Participants solved intricate finance-related clues within an hour, with real-time leaderboard updates adding excitement. Team Treasurers secured first place, followed by Team APS in second. The Finance and Investment Club of Sri Aurobindo College of Commerce and Management successfully hosted an insightful seminar on Algorithmic Trading on April 8, 2025. The session, held at 1:00 PM in the New Seminar Hall, featured Mr. Manish Malhotra, a seasoned expert in financial markets and Vice-President at Findoc Investmart Private Limited. Students from various courses participated with great enthusiasm, eager to explore the dynamic and rapidly evolving world of algorithmic trading—a method that leverages computer programs and algorithms to execute trading strategies with exceptional speed and accuracy.
Mr. Malhotra initiated the session by outlining the fundamentals of algorithmic trading, emphasizing its growing significance in today’s financial landscape. He elaborated on how automation, data analytics, and machine learning are transforming investment strategies. Key topics such as backtesting techniques, market indicators, trading signals, and risk management were discussed in depth. The session was highly interactive, with Mr. Malhotra fielding numerous questions and enriching the discussion with real-life industry insights. Students walked away with a solid foundational understanding of algorithmic trading and the competencies needed to thrive in this cutting-edge domain.
